This is my 1992 chevy s10 4.3L V6 4x4 with a flowmaster 40 deltaflow exhaust. The cat is gutted and the pipe is turned downed right behind the rear axle. Everything else with the engine is stock. Will hopefuly make some better videos later. Please comment and tell me what you think
